详解如何使用 DosBox 安装 Windows 95 操作系统

详解如何使用 DosBox 安装 Windows 95 操作系统

详解如何使用DosBox安装Windows95操作系统 详解如何使用DosBox安装Windows95操作系统 项目地址: https://gitcode.com/Resource-Bundle-Collection/c6fab

本教程旨在指导您如何利用 DosBox 虚拟环境安装经典的 Windows 95 操作系统。如果您希望回味过去,体验老一代操作系统的同时不依赖物理老机器,这就将是您的理想指南。以下是详细的步骤和注意事项,适合那些怀旧技术爱好者。

一、简介

本文基于一篇发表在CSDN的文章,详细记录了通过 DosBox 实现Windows 95安装的过程。DosBox是一款开源的DOS仿真器,能够让现代计算机运行古老的DOS应用程序和游戏,甚至支持安装完整的DOS操作系统如Windows 95。

二、必备软件与资源

  • DosBox: 推荐使用特定版本的 DosBox SVN Daum,它具有优化的Windows系统支持。
  • 辅助工具: 包括Bochs、驱动程序、工具软件和预配置的磁盘镜像文件,所有这些都可以通过分享的百度网盘链接获得。
  • 配置文件: 自定义的 dosbox.conf 配置文件是成功安装的关键。

三、安装步骤简述

  1. 下载与安装: 下载 DosBox SVN Daum 版本,并避免中文路径或特殊字符的安装目录。
  2. 配置 DosBox: 修改 dosbox.conf 文件,调整内存、显存设置,以及其他关键选项,以适应Windows 95的安装需求。
  3. 创建磁盘镜像: 使用DosBox内置命令或外部工具创建合适大小的硬盘镜像文件。
  4. 挂载与引导: 利用 imgmount 命令挂载你的启动盘镜像和磁盘镜像,通过DosBox的autoexec段落自动化这一过程。
  5. 安装过程: 启动DosBox,引导安装程序,跟随传统的安装向导进行操作,注意选择正确的分区和文件系统设置。
  6. 驱动与软件: 安装完成后,手动添加必要的驱动和软件,确保系统正常运行。

四、注意事项

  • 兼容性问题: 选择Windows 95而非98是因为后者在DosBox上的支持稍逊一筹。
  • 配置文件调整: 仔细调整内存和显卡配置,以免安装过程中出现问题。
  • 模拟Voodoo显卡: 特殊的游戏体验可能需要设置虚拟的Voodoo显卡支持。

五、结语

通过遵循上述步骤,即使在现代计算机上,您也能重温那个时代的操作系统。记住,复古不仅仅是一种技术实践,也是一种情怀的回归。享受这段穿越时空的旅程吧!

详解如何使用DosBox安装Windows95操作系统 详解如何使用DosBox安装Windows95操作系统 项目地址: https://gitcode.com/Resource-Bundle-Collection/c6fab

参考文章《DOS的古董美》 win95b_osr2.1.iso DOSBOX 0.74 可以安装Windows95B OSR2.1 摘录内容: 有了以上的工具,后就可以开始安装操作系统了。除DOSBOX仅支持 DOS 和 Windows 3.x 外,其它工具基本上支持各种操作系统安装。具体安装过程序就不展开了,对于 DOSBOX,配置命令比较容易掌握,相当于使用DOS系统,用它来安装 Windows 3.x 就像在DOS安装其它程序一样。使用内置的 Mount 来映射安装目录来一个当作C盘的目录即可以运行 Windows 3.x 安装程序。DOSBOX 也可以安装Windows 95,借用Bochs的磁盘工具bximage来创建用于安装Windows95的系统盘,再用这个盘来启动就可以了。D-Fend是一个DOSBOX配置的图形界面工具,如果不熟悉DOSBOX则可以使用它来帮助配置。当然不用配置也可以直接运行 DOSBOX,像以下这条命令就可以开始无调试窗口运行,并且将 watcom 目录加载为 C 盘,同时还设置了 CPU 的模拟速度: DOSBox.exe -noconsole -c "mount c c:\watcom" -c "config -set 'cpu cycles=10000'" DOSBOX安装Windows95步骤参考,注意imgmount命令执行方式选择很重要,不正确的参数可能导致磁盘不被识别。本机使用官方的0.74版本,系统为 Windows 7 64位。DosBox-X是不错的版本,在GitHub上有下载,还有DosBox Svn Daum 版。借用Bochs的磁盘工具bximage创建一个160MB的flat模式硬盘映像c.img,得到参数CHS=325/16/63,扇区大小使用默认的512字节,将这些参数用来设备DOSBOX的映像装载命令,如下如果第一条命令装入磁盘无法识别,可以替换第二条试试。然后,通过Windows 98引导盘来分区、格式化,最后安装系统到映像上,最后修改DOSBOX为硬盘启动。期间可能需要用到Bootice这个工具来修改引导区的信息。 # 1. load image into dosbox IMGMOUNT 2 .\bochs\c.img -t hdd -fs none -size 512,63,16,325 IMGMOUNT c .\bochs\c.img -t hdd # 2. load floppy into dosbox and boot it IMGMOUNT a .\bochs\win98.img -t floppy boot .\vpc\win98.img -l a # 3. use fdisk to create primary partition & format it fdisk format /q /v:win95 c: # 4. mount windows cdrom or image & setup & boot windows # SMARTDRV.EXE & #13895-OEM-0000716-68627 may be useful IMGMOUNT D .\win95b_osr2.1.iso -t iso boot -l c
参考文章《DOS的古董美》 摘选段落: 有了以上的工具,后就可以开始安装操作系统了。除DOSBOX仅支持 DOS 和 Windows 3.x 外,其它工具基本上支持各种操作系统安装。具体安装过程序就不展开了,对于 DOSBOX,配置命令比较容易掌握,相当于使用DOS系统,用它来安装 Windows 3.x 就像在DOS安装其它程序一样。使用内置的 Mount 来映射安装目录来一个当作C盘的目录即可以运行 Windows 3.x 安装程序。DOSBOX 也可以安装Windows 95,借用Bochs的磁盘工具bximage来创建用于安装Windows95的系统盘,再用这个盘来启动就可以了。D-Fend是一个DOSBOX配置的图形界面工具,如果不熟悉DOSBOX则可以使用它来帮助配置。当然不用配置也可以直接运行 DOSBOX,像以下这条命令就可以开始无调试窗口运行,并且将 watcom 目录加载为 C 盘,同时还设置了 CPU 的模拟速度: DOSBox.exe -noconsole -c "mount c c:\watcom" -c "config -set 'cpu cycles=10000'" DOSBOX安装 Windows95B OSR2.1 步骤参考,安装光盘已经上传。注意imgmount命令执行方式选择很重要,不正确的参数可能导致磁盘不被识别。本机使用官方的0.74版本,系统为 Windows 7 64位。DosBox-X是不错的版本,在GitHub上有下载,还有DosBox Svn Daum 版。借用Bochs的磁盘工具bximage创建一个160MB的flat模式硬盘映像c.img,得到参数CHS=325/16/63,扇区大小使用默认的512字节,将这些参数用来设备DOSBOX的映像装载命令,如下如果第一条命令装入磁盘无法识别,可以替换第二条试试。然后,通过Windows 98引导盘来分区、格式化,最后安装系统到映像上,最后修改DOSBOX为硬盘启动。期间可能需要用到Bootice这个工具来修改引导区的信息。安装完后,进行系统可能会花屏,没有系统更新一下默认的S3显卡驱动就好了,下载地址在后面使用S3 Trio 32/64 PCI驱动。不更新驱动,直接使用16色模式也不会花屏。如果使用 DOSBox Daum,还可以加载显卡BIOS,S3 Trio 64 BIOS。 # 1. load image into dosbox IMGMOUNT 2 .\bochs\c.img -t hdd -fs none -size 512,63,16,325 IMGMOUNT c .\bochs\c.img -t hdd # 2. load floppy into dosbox and boot it IMGMOUNT a .\bochs\win98.img -t floppy boot .\vpc\win98.img -l a # 3. use fdisk to create primary partition & format it fdisk format /q /v:win95 c: # 4. mount windows cdrom or image & setup & boot windows # SMARTDRV.EXE & #13895-OEM-0000716-68627 may be useful IMGMOUNT D .\win95b_osr2.1.iso -t iso boot -l c ![getting_start_95.png][111] 提示,可以用winimage工具来管理img磁盘映射,也可以用Windows系统自带的diskpart磁盘工具来加载img磁盘映射,通过计算机管理中的磁盘页面操作,或都通过命令行来实现,以下是两个脚本文件分别用来加载和卸载,保存为txt文件就可以了,使用 diskpart /s 命令来执行脚本: REM diskpart /s mount.txt select vdisk file="c:\win3x\vpc\d3.vhd" attach vdisk REM diskpart /s unload.txt select vdisk file="c:\win3x\vpc\d3.vhd" detach vdisk
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

喻普柳

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值